I was looking at pf.conf's man page and noticed that in some examples the queue parameters appear separated by commas: queue ssh parent std bandwidth 10M, min 5M, max 25M and in some cases without commas: queue ssh_interactive parent ssh bandwidth 10M min 5M Does this make a difference? And if not, should pf.conf be fixed for consistency?
